Brooklyn Tabernacle Choir (Website: www.brooklyntabernacle.org)
This culturally diverse choir is one of America's most loved and awarded choirs. In 1972 Pastor Jim Cymbala and his wife Carol came to the Brooklyn Tabernacle where the congregation was 15-20 people. About a year later Carol started a choir with nine people. Today, the choir has over 200 voices and 6,000 people worship at Brooklyn Tabernacle every week. As a recording group, the Brooklyn Tabernacle Choir has sold three million albums and has won several Grammy and Dove Awards. Their most recent project, "I'm Amazed....Live," released in September 2005, showcases this legendary choir and features inspirational stories, as well as special guest appearances by Donnie McClurkin, Jason Crabb and Luther Barnes.

James Hall and Worship & Praise (Website: www.jhwap.com)
Born in Brooklyn, James Hall exhibited his impressive musical talents at an early age. In addition to being able to play the piano by ear, James is a renowned soloist, and accomplished director. In 1987, he formed the choir ensemble "Worship & Praise" and together they went on to record their debut project, "God Is In Control," which became a Billboard Magazine Gospel Chart top-10 hit. James Hall and Worship & Praise have recorded several well-received projects since including, "King of Glory," "Live From New York at Lincoln Center," and "We Are at War."

Keith "Wonderboy" Johnson (Verity Records Website Page)
Born and raised in Brooklyn New York, Keith “Wonderboy” Johnson is credited with ushering in a renewed interest in traditional Quartet music for the younger sect. He began singing at the age of 5 as a member of the Spiritual Voices, a group that was founded by his father. Soon after he became a member of the world-renowned Harlem Boys Choir. in 1998, Johnson signed with independent label, World Wide Gospel Records and released the critically acclaimed “Through The Storm.” In 2003, Johnson signed with Verity Records through a partnership with World Wide Gospel. His most recent project, "Unity," was released in June 2005.

Brooklyn native Alvin Slaughter's testimony of redemption makes his music ministry all the more powerful. After returning to God and joining the Brooklyn Tabernacle Choir in the late 1980's, Slaughter received the call to full time ministry and has traveled the world spreading the good news. On Slaughter's website he is quoted as saying, “My calling is that of a music minister, and leading worship is a large part of what I do. I perform songs that proclaim or ‘preach’ the Gospel, as well as songs that lead us into His presence through praise and worship.”Throughout his remarkable gospel music career, Alvin has received several Dove and Stellar Award nominations. He received an Angel Award in 1997 for "God Can." Alvin’s latest release on Integrity Gospel/ Sony Urban/Provident labels, "The Faith Life" was released September 2005.
